DanaNM replied to the topic Male won't stop biting my female and babies ! in the forum BEHAVIOR 4 years, 7 months ago
You will need to do both: spay (the term for castrating females) and neuter (the term for castrating a male) all of the rabbits, and then give them some time for their hormones to settle down after the procedure (this usually takes between 3-6 weeks). GlennTheLionhead replied to the topic Male won't stop biting my female and babies ! in the forum BEHAVIOR 4 years, 7 months ago
Hey,
It’s very common for rabbits who are just placed into the same enclosure to start fighting or showing negative behaviours. So I think if you bond them properly after they are all spayed/neutered, they will eventually get on just fine. It would be rare for the male to not get on with the others but the bonding must be done properly.
